Patricia Gayle Lowe was born October 18, 1946, to Margaret Sulzby, in Tuscaloosa, Alabama. She passed away unexpectedly, but peacefully on December 21, 2025, at the age of 79, surrounded by loved ones both near and far.
She is preceded in death by her mother, Margaret Sulzby and brother, Jerry Sulzby. She is survived by her loving family including her daughter, Kimberly Lee; son, Michael (Corina) Nuby; grandchildren, Courtney (Ace) Fierro; Peyton Nuby, Christian Johnson, Brandon Johnson, and Ian Johnson; great grandchildren, Zane Fierro, and Brynlee Fierro; her sisters, Elizabeth Yarbrough, Mary Jo (Ron) Murphy; brother, Phillip Sulzby; Stephanie Nuby, and many nieces and nephews. She had a very special relationship with each one of them.
Gayle grew up in Alabama. Upon marrying, she moved to Texas where she spent her career working in the insurance industry. She truly kept everyone entertained in every room she entered. She was known for her quick wit, lively personality, and unforgettable sense of humor. Even in our grief, she continues to keep us laughing with the countless stories and memories she left behind. The love she had for the Lord, her family, and her friends was well known to all who knew her.
Gayle’s absolute favorite title was Mimi. Once she became a Mimi that is how she introduced herself to everyone she met. She adored her grandchildren.
Her strength and determination were evident throughout her life. While her family was always her greatest accomplishment, she was also very proud of her sobriety. She celebrated more than 20 years of sobriety - a reflection of her resilience, determination, and unwavering commitment to those she loved.
Gayle will be dearly missed by all who knew and loved her.
A memorial service will be held on Friday, February 6th at 10:30 AM at Marrs-Jones funeral Home in Smithville, TX. Services are under the direction of Brother Michael Murphy.
